The Care Team Hospice is seeking a full-time Registered Nurse Case Manager to provide skilled nursing care and coordinated end-of-life support to patients in their homes and facility settings while collaborating closely with the interdisciplinary team.

Key Responsibilities
  • Conduct comprehensive patient assessments and develop individualized plans of care
  • Provide skilled nursing care in accordance with hospice standards and physician orders
  • Coordinate care with physicians, caregivers, and interdisciplinary team members
  • Educate patients and families on symptom management, disease progression, and end‑of‑life care
  • Document assessments, interventions, and care plans accurately and in a timely manner in the EMR HCHB (Homecare Homebase)
  • Participate in interdisciplinary team meetings and care planning
  • Support after‑hours patient needs as part of an on‑call rotation when applicable
Qualifications
  • Active Registered Nurse (RN) license
  • Hospice or home health experience preferred
  • Strong clinical assessment and care coordination skills
  • Ability to work independently in the field
  • Strong communication and documentation skills
  • Experience using HCHB (Homecare Homebase) preferred
Field Role Requirements
  • Active driver’s license
  • Ability to pass a criminal background check
  • Ability to pass a Motor Vehicle Record (MVR) check
  • Current TB testing in accordance with agency policy
  • Current CPR certification as required for the role
